How It Works

The Auction celebrates the talents of over 100 area artists whose work is donated and on display.  Over 500 guests, including both new and long-time collectors, attend and bid on works in the silent and live auctions, resulting in the largest and most successful contemporary art auction in the region. The Auction, one of Dayton’s most anticipated events of the year, is DVAC’s annual fundraiser and proceeds benefit our exhibitions and programs.

All area artists are invited to donate a work of art for the Auction. We are committed to having a wide range of media and styles at a variety of price points from emerging and established artists.

  • Artists do not have to be a DVAC member to donate; however, current members may request 25% of the final selling price of their donated work
  • Artists who donate 100% of their final sale price receive two Auction admissions
  • Artists who donate 75% of their final sale price receive one Auction admission
  • Also, thanks to our partners, Custom Frame Services, Deck the Walls and Patterson Chase Co., participating artists are eligible to receive a discount for framing their work.

Why Participate?

DVAC is dedicated to building art for the community and a community for artists. The Auction is one of the ways we engage the community in a dialogue about understanding the value of contemporary visual art and the artists working in our community today. Collectors especially, agree that one of the best ways to understand the range of work available in the Dayton region is to attend the Auction and connect with the artists who create the objects they treasure. 

A special part of the event is the Live Auction, in which a select group of 15-18 works are auctioned off by a professional auctioneer in front of a room of lively bidders. Due to state tax laws, only fully donated artworks are eligible to part of the group of 15-18 works in the Live Auction. In addition, DVAC selects works to be on display at the Art Auction Preview at DVAC and at select sponsors’ offices and restaurants. Moreover, DVAC produces an Auction Program and web page that includes all donated works.
